It's currently set to randomly spawn one of the 4 pets before they get monster summoning and then random one of the 5 pets. The code says 3 and 4 cuz it's 0-3 and 0-4. This matches up with the Bot Spell Lists for Mages. Level 2-4 have a little difficulty, but they figure it out pretty quick.

It you want to customize your server for a specific pet, theres a few ways you could go.

No c++ changes.
You could change the pet entries in the sql file so there are four or five water or air pets or a mix of the two types to random from. This would require you to edit the sql file to match those selections.

C++ changes.
You could change the random number to 1 (0-1) and then delete from the sql all the non air and water, and monster summoning pets.

No changes by you.
This sounds like a feature request. I'm thinking if you don't like the pet they summoned randomly, you target your mage bot and type the command #bot magepet [earth|water|air|fire|monster]
